Ok here is my final aim: to investigate the effects different quantity's of water have on a plant's growth and health.

And i've also included a picture of dieback which occurs in both under and over watered plants- a healthy plant shouldn't have it. as you can see at the edge of the leaf, the green is turning brown and yellow and crinkling up and dieing. This is what i have to look out for in the under and over watered plants because it is the earliest sign that somethings not right with the plant :) just thought i'd include a picture so everyone knows what im talking about when i refer to dieback
